DEPARTMENT OF ENERGY

 
Environmental Management Site-Specific Advisory Board, Hanford

AGENCY: Department of Energy.

ACTION: Notice of open meeting.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This notice announces a meeting of the Environmental

[[Page 48476]]

Management Site-Specific Advisory Board (EM SSAB), Hanford. The Federal 
Advisory Committee Act (Pub. L. 92-463, 86 Stat. 770) requires that 
public notice of these meeting be announced in the Federal Register.

DATES: Thursday, September 9, 2004, 9 a.m.-5 p.m.; Friday, September 
10, 2004, 8:30 a.m.-4 p.m.

ADDRESSES: Double Tree Guest Suites, 16500 South Center Parkway, 
Seattle, WA 98188, Phone: (206) 575-8220, Fax: (206) 575-4743.

FOR FURTHER INFORMATION CONTACT: Yvonne Sherman, Public Involvement 
Program Manager, Department of Energy, Richland Operations Office, 825 
Jadwin, MSIN A7-75, Richland, WA, 99352; Phone: (509) 376-6216; Fax: 
(509) 376-1563.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
    Purpose of the Board: The purpose of the Board is to make 
recommendations to DOE in areas of environmental restoration, waste 
management, and related activities.
    Tentative Agenda:
Thursday, September 9, 2004
     Annual Face-to Face Check-in with the Tri-Party Agreement 
Agencies
     End States Workshop
     River Corridor Contract
     Hanford Solid Waste Environmental Impact Statement Record 
of Decision
Friday, September 10, 2004
     Tank Waste Fact Sheet
     Status of Technical Assistance Request
     Board Leadership
